Direct Marketing

Direct marketing involves communicating directly with individual consumers or businesses to promote products or services. This form of marketing allows companies to tailor their messages to specific target audiences, making it more personalised and relevant. Direct marketing channels include email, direct mail, telemarketing, and SMS marketing.

One of the key benefits of direct marketing is its ability to measure results accurately. By tracking response rates, conversion rates, and other metrics, companies can evaluate the effectiveness of their campaigns and make data-driven decisions to improve ROI.

Digital Marketing

Digital marketing encompasses a wide range of online tactics used to promote products or services through digital channels such as websites, social media, search engines, email, and mobile apps. Digital marketing allows companies to reach a global audience quickly and cost-effectively.

One of the main advantages of digital marketing is its ability to target specific demographics with precision. Through data analytics and targeting tools, companies can deliver personalised messages to the right audience at the right time, resulting in higher engagement and conversion rates.

Integration of Direct and Digital Marketing

While direct and digital marketing are distinct strategies, they can complement each other when integrated effectively. By combining the personalisation of direct marketing with the reach and efficiency of digital marketing channels, companies can create cohesive campaigns that drive results across multiple touchpoints.

For example, a company could send a personalised direct mail piece with a unique promotional code that encourages recipients to visit their website or social media pages for further engagement. This seamless integration creates a cohesive customer journey that enhances brand loyalty and increases conversions.

What are the 3 types of direct marketing?

Direct marketing encompasses various strategies aimed at reaching individual consumers or businesses directly to promote products or services. The three main types of direct marketing include email marketing, direct mail marketing, and telemarketing. Email marketing involves sending targeted promotional messages to a list of subscribers via email. Direct mail marketing entails sending physical promotional materials, such as brochures or catalogues, directly to a recipient’s mailbox. Telemarketing involves making outbound calls to potential customers to pitch products or services. Each type of direct marketing offers unique benefits and can be tailored to specific target audiences for maximum effectiveness in driving engagement and conversions.

What is an example of direct and digital marketing?

An example of direct and digital marketing is a personalised email campaign sent to a targeted list of customers who have previously interacted with a company’s website or made a purchase. In this scenario, the company uses direct marketing tactics by sending individualised emails directly to customers’ inboxes, addressing them by name and offering tailored product recommendations based on their past behaviour. By leveraging digital marketing channels such as email automation software and customer data analytics, the company can track open rates, click-through rates, and conversions to measure the campaign’s effectiveness and adjust strategies for optimal results. This integrated approach demonstrates how direct and digital marketing can work together to engage customers on a personal level and drive meaningful interactions that lead to increased brand loyalty and sales.
